Description

All attempts at contact have failed.

LinesPrower contributed 22 commits

https://github.com/dolphin-emu/dolphin/commits?author=linesprower

The affected components are mostly Interpreter, JIT64, and JITIL but the commits may be affected.

To resolve this issue, each commits in question need to be either proven to no-longer be in dolphin, or un-copyrightable or the code needs to be re-written.
